About this school
Western Junior High School is
a rural public school
in Kinderhook, Illinois that is part of Western Cusd 12.
It serves 95 students
in grades 5 - 8 with a student/teacher ratio of 8.6:1.
Its teachers have had 100 projects funded on DonorsChoose.
